Charles Russell Speechlys advises long-standing client Puma Growth Partners on its £4 million investment into NRG

min read

Charles Russell Speechlys has advised long-standing client Puma Growth Partners on its £4 million investment into NRG Gym (“NRG”), an award-winning, high-value, low-price gym group founded by Shafiq Ahmed.

The funds will support NRG in continuing to expand its portfolio of gyms across the UK and invest in the use of data and analytics to improve the member experience while creating a technology-led back-office infrastructure capable of allowing the business to scale at speed. Launched in 2013, the business has expanded over recent years to seven gyms and over 30,000 members across the UK in cities including London, Manchester, Newcastle, and Sheffield. 

Puma Growth Partners offers growth capital and expertise to best-in-class, ambitious businesses across the UK, irrespective of sector, and works in partnership with management to help businesses scale and create long-term value. It aims to deliver insight, expertise and a fresh perspective to the portfolio companies it partners with. Having invested in, and worked with, a breadth of companies in a range of sectors from consumer e-commerce to fleet transport safety and influencer marketing, Puma Growth Partners has deep insights and experience in scaling businesses for growth and where desired, successful sale and exit.
